Recently I updated to 0.18, with no patches. I use POP, so the
process-unix-mail patches aren't needed.
Even more recently (I believe, but can't confirm), I ran
nnml-generate-nov-databases.
One of my mail groups is described thus in my .newsrc.eld file:
("nnml:list.mit.zephyr" 2
((1 . 166))
((expire (162 . 166)) (reply 143 (145 . 146)))
(nnml "")
(total-expire))
It's not an active list; there were probably no messages there this
morning. I happened to notice two messages came in today and got
filed away as messages 1 and 2. The group buffer indicates no new
messages in this group.
A couple days ago I partially finished an rdist of my nnml hierarchy
to another machine. This directory may not have been done, but the
active file was. It had no entry for list.mit.zephyr at all. So my
guess is that nnml-generate... omits empty (but existing) directories,
confusing the code for filing new messages.
If this is a problem caused by an earlier version, sinced fixed, and
I'm only just noticing it now, feel free to ignore me. Well,
actually, please tell me, so I'll stop worrying about losing more mail
in the future...
